If you want to adjust the recording volume automatically, set the CH1 and CH2 switches to AUTO. If you want to adjust it manually, set the switches to MAN. When you set the switches to MAN, appears on the screen. The CH switch numbers you set to MAN appear on the right of the icon (). You can adjust the volume when the switches are set to MAN by turning the CH1 and CH2 dials.

bNotes

Set the INPUT switches for the respective AUDIO INPUT jacks, and the CH switches for the corresponding recording tracks on a tape.

3Set the CH1 and CH2 switches. For example, set the CH1 switch to AUTO and the CH2 switch to MAN to adjust the recording level of CH1 automatically and that of CH2 manually.
